Also. I have realized that I can't do characterization, and I think this is a separate thing from the generalized "Augh, I suck at everything" that my writing sometimes gives me. Characters are defined, in my mind, primarily by their relationships to one another; alone their personalities don't tend to be all that distinct. So I am going to have to work on this.
(1) Hugely complicated love triangles are not a substitute for characterization.
(2) Long angsty internal monologues are not a substitute for characterization.
(3) Characters don't act like you would act in a situation; they act like they would act in a situation.
